Cuba's The Bar at Buena Vista - The
Second Round brings together five of these greats who
continue to exude passion, romance, love and energy that
is so legendary of these Cuban masters. Celebrated 81-year-old
Maracaibo, 87-year-old Reynaldo Creagh and 80-year-old
Maestro Rubalcaba return together with original barman
from the Social Club Buena Vista, Arturo Lucas and his
sweetheart diva Siomara Valdes.
Special guest on tour will be the
eccentric singer known as the 'Cyclone' Juana Bacallao
who recorded her first album in the 50s and taught the
late undisputed queen of salsa, Celia Cruz how to sing.
Now at the ripe old age of 89 for the first time in New
Zealand she brings with her not only the magic of her
voice but a performance never to forget.

Also returning is co-founder of the Buena Vista Social
Club Carlos Gonzales who will be joined by a band of
musicians the finest exponents of classic Cuban Son,
Boleros, Guarachas and Rumba. Special guest on vocals
will be the talented Leo Vera, lead singer of the world
famous Afro Cuban Allstars.
Dancing legend Eric Turro, the master of all Cuban dance
styles will also be
returning to mesmerise audiences with his moves and will
of course be accompanied by his sensual, sexy dancers.
